My kids love Lego Land. They are young, though (5-9). They went to Disney and LL around the same time and they all said they liked LL better. The FL annual pass is a good deal, esp. since it includes parking and the water park. The water park is actually pretty cool, and not just for little kids. Hopefully the park will stay around for a while. Since it is not in Orlando and is for little kids, it does not directly compete with Disney and the other Orlando theme parks. Also, it is a much more basic, no-frills park. So the cost structure is a lot lower and it can survive without huge crowds. Plus, the fact that it helps promote Legos means that the company would probably keep it open for marketing purposes even if it just breaks even or operates at a small loss.
